An agricultural engineer is designing an automated control system for a smart hydroponic vertical farm.

They have divided the main system into three distinct subprograms:

  • readNutrientLevels()
  • calculateDosingVolume()
  • activateWaterPump()

Identify one way that decomposition has been used in the design of this system.
